Portuguese laurel
Can someone please tell me if Portuguese laurel leaves can be used for seasoning food? I guess I am wondering if this is what we know as bay leaves . . .

To me, the key word here is English. Neither species is native to English speaking countries and therefore have no "natural" name in English. Hillier's Manual gives a date for introduction to UK for Laurus nobilis of circa 1562 and for Prunus lusitanica, 1648. So presumably, the English names date from about this time.
Here in Portugal where both species are native, there is no confusion in the common names:
Laurus nobilis = Loureiro
Prunus lusitanica = Azereiro or Ginjeira-brava
I certainly would not recommend using Prunus lusitanica leaves as a substitute for bay leaves, but is there any real evidence that they are poisonous ? (perhaps there is confusion with Prunus laurocerasus?)...and I am dubious (but prepared to be convinced) that there would be enough arsenic in the wood to cause problems.....however, I am not offering to try either experiment !!

The arsenic idea sounds highly improbable to me. But all Prunus species (not just P. laurocerasus) contain cyanogenic glycosides in their foliage; if the leaf is damaged by a browsing animal, these react to produce cyanide, to discourage and/or poison the browsing animal.

Hi,
Michael is right about leaves of Prunus species containing cyanogenic (cyanide producing) compounds. However, as with so many things, what is critical is not the presence of a compound but the quantity. As I had this suspicion that Prunus lusitanica was not especially poisonous, I did a little web browsing.....
First thing I came across was the suggestion that probably all higher plants produce cyanide as part of their normal metabolism.
Second, perhaps 12,000 species across more than 100 families produce significant amounts and would be considered "cyanogenic". These plants include many important food crops - notably cassava which can be very dangerous unless properly prepared. Linseed - a health food - has a cyanide production potential of 11 to 33 mg per 100g!
Almonds (Prunus dulcis) owe much of their flavour to the cyanide content. Bitter almonds contain up to 300mg cyanide potential per 100g. Sweet almonds up to 5mg/100g.
Then by luck I came across an article that deals directly with our two species (Santamour, FS (1998) "Amygdalin in Prunus leaves" Phytochemistry 47(8) 1537-1538). Next bit of luck, although there is not free access to the article, I managed to get a copy.
It confirms my suspicion (recalculating the data) in one analysis (the concentrations do vary), leaves of Prunus laurocerasus contained 310 mg cyanide potential/ 100g, but Prunus lusitanica only 10.9 mg/100g.
Logically there should be a difference in the resistance to herbivory between the two species - perhaps they are targetted by different types of grazer?
I enjoyed my bit of browsing on the web(especially as it confirmed my supicions !!), but I am still not going to browse on Portugues laurel leaves anytime soon!
Real conclusion, as Silver Surfer says, stick to Bay (Laurus nobilis)
